#598ccf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#598ccf is composed of 34.9% red, 54.9% green and 81.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 57% cyan, 32.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 18.8% black. It has a hue angle of 214.1 degrees, a saturation of 55.1% and a lightness of 58%. #598ccf color hex could be obtained by blending #b2ffff with #00199f. Closest websafe color is: #6699cc.

#598ccf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#598ccf has RGB values of R:89, G:140, B:207 and CMYK values of C:0.57, M:0.32, Y:0, K:0.19. Its decimal value is 5868751.

Hex triplet 598ccf #598ccf
RGB Decimal 89, 140, 207 rgb(89,140,207)
RGB Percent 34.9, 54.9, 81.2 rgb(34.9%,54.9%,81.2%)
CMYK 57, 32, 0, 19
HSL 214.1°, 55.1, 58 hsl(214.1,55.1%,58%)
HSV (or HSB) 214.1°, 57, 81.2
Web Safe 6699cc #6699cc
CIE-LAB 57.447, 2.738, -39.691
XYZ 24.758, 25.384, 62.623
xyY 0.22, 0.225, 25.384
CIE-LCH 57.447, 39.785, 273.947
CIE-LUV 57.447, -23.111, -62.236
Hunter-Lab 50.382, -0.454, -38.428
Binary 01011001, 10001100, 11001111

Shades and Tints of #598ccf

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000101 is the darkest color, while #f1f5fb is the lightest one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#598ccf is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#848484 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#7b8693 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#788dce Protanopia 1% of men
  • #6d8fd2 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#4b9ba6 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#6d8dce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#668ed1 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#5095b5 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
